E.H. “Bob” Steenbergen

ASHLAND — E.H. “Bob” Steenbergen, of Ashland, passed away on Friday, Jan. 25, 2013, in Kingsbrook Lifecare Center.

Bob was an automobile dealer in Ashland or 40 years, beginning in 1949, with the Hudson franchise. He acquired the Oldsmobile line in 1955, and in succeeding years, sold American Motors, Jeep, MG, and GMC trucks. He was awarded the Datsun (later Nissan) franchise in 1977, and purchased the Mercedes Benz dealership in 1980. He later traded the Oldsmobile franchise to Don Hall Chevrolet in exchange for the Honda franchise before selling his business and property to the Coggin-O’Steen Company in 1988. His company sold nearly 30,000 new and used cars during his business tenure in Ashland. He was also a U.S. WW II Navy Veteran.

Bob was a strong churchman all of his adult life. He served in many leadership capacities at Ashland First Church of the Nazarene until 1969, when he joined with a small group to establish the Ashland Plaza Church of the Nazarene. Always interested in building, he served as building contractor for the two building phases of the new church. He served on district, college, and international boards, including a term on the General Board, the governing body of the Church of the Nazarene.

Bob was married to Phyliss Pemberton Steenbergen for 68 years before her death in March of 2011.

He is survived by one daughter, Bobbie Jo (Carl) Taylor; two grandchildren, Kerri (Brian) Sox of Apopka, Fla., and the Rev. Brad (Kari) Taylor of Macedonia, Ohio. Also surviving are two great-grandsons, Braden and Keaton Taylor of Macedonia.

Bob was one of four children of Eubert and Moncy Stapleton Steenbergen; Jack Steenbergen, Mary Steenbergen Balof and Betty Steenbergen Haufler all preceded him in death.
